How To make Brie and Canadian Bacon Quiche
Ingredients 10 slices Canadian bacon
(1 ounce each)
cooking spray 8 eggs :
beaten
1/2 cup mayonnaise
1/2 teaspoon ground white pepper
1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
4 1/2 ounces Brie -- cubed
1/2 teaspoon dried Italian herb seasoning
Place Canadian bacon slices, slightly overlapping, around the side and the bottom of a 9 inch deep-dish pie plate coated with cooking spray. Set aside. Combine eggs, mayonnaise, pepper, Parmesan cheese, Brie, and Italian herb seasonings. Pour into pie plate and bake at 375 degrees for 30 minutes. After 15 minutes of baking, place foil over bacon to protect from overcooking. Yields 6 to 8 servings.

Brie chaud à la confiture d'oignons et bacon au porto- Jour de triche
Un brie chaud, quel délice! On le mange ici accompagné d’une confiture d’oignons et de bacon aromatisée au porto et sirop d’érable.
Pour cette recette, vous pouvez préparer à l’avance votre confiture, et la garder au frigo. Il ne vous restera qu’à garnir votre fromage brie au moment venu.
INGRÉDIENTS
1 fromage brie double crème
1 c. à soupe de beurre
1 c. à soupe d’huile d’olive
1 oignon, haché
8 tranches de bacon, cuites et coupées en morceaux
1/2 tasse de pacanes, en morceaux
1 c. à thé de poivre
1/4 tasse de Porto
1/2 tasse de sirop d’érable
1/4 tasse d’eau
PRÉPARATION
Préchauffer le four à 350°F.
Dans une poêle antiadhésive, faire fondre le beurre dans l’huile et faire cuire l’oignon jusqu’à transparence.
Ajouter le bacon cuit, les pacanes et le poivre et bien mélanger.
Verser le porto et laisser mijoter jusqu’à ce que le liquide soit évaporé.
Verser le sirop d’érable et l’eau et laisser de nouveau mijoter 10 minutes ou jusqu’à ce que le liquide ait réduit de moitié. Réserver.
À l’aide d’un couteau, enlever la couche supérieure sur le dessus du fromage brie et déposer le mélange de confiture sur le fromage.
Mettre au four 15 minutes.
Servir chaud avec des croûtons de pain.

When the midnight munchies arrive or unexpected guests arrive, you’ll be glad to have this quick, easy and totally delicious recipe at hand. Simply break apart a tube of refrigerator biscuit dough and roll pieces into balls, toss with sautéed onion and bacon, then fold in Gorgonzola and Parmesan cheeses, pour into a bundt pan and bake until temptingly browned, then pull apart and enjoy!

Ham and Cheese Quiche
Here's a delicious ham and cheese quiche that uses Easter ham leftovers (or other fillers). This recipe is so basic that you can enjoy this egg custard with any kind of cheese and any combination of fillers. I use some of the following combinations:
Crisply Fried and Crumbled Bacon and Swiss
Canadian Bacon and Gruyere
Asparagus and a combination of Mild Cheddar and Gruyere
Chicken and Broccoli with Cheddar

Tassie's Ham and Cheese Quiche
1 - 9 pie crust
2 c. cheese
1 c. diced ham
4 eggs
1 1/2 c. half and half
1/2 t. salt
1/4 t. pepper
1 t. dried shopped chives
Preheat the oven to 400 degrees.
Lightly spray a pie pan with nonstick spray and roll the crust to fit the pan. Place one cup of the cheese in the bottom of the pie crust. Top with the diced ham then the remaining cheese.
In a mixing bowl, break the eggs and lightly mix. Stir in the half and half, salt, pepper, and chives. Pour over the cheese and ham. Bake for 40 to 50 minutes or until a knife inserted in the center comes out clean.
Cool 15 minutes before serving. Best served at room temperature or just warm.
Serves 6.
